Vacancy Details & Post Breakdown
Before applying, it is crucial to understand the exact distribution of vacancies. Here is the post-wise breakdown as per the official notification:
| Name of the Post | Number of Vacancies |
| Head Constable (Communication) | 197 |
| Head Constable (Electrician) | 29 |
| Head Constable (Veterinary) | 5 |
| Head Constable (Steward) | 2 |
| Grand Total | 233 Posts |
Eligibility Criteria: Education & Age Limit
To ensure your application is not rejected, please verify that you meet the educational and age requirements set by the recruitment board for the SSB Head Constable Recruitment:
Educational Qualification:
- HC (Communication): 12th pass with Physics, Chemistry & Mathematics, PLUS a Diploma in Electronics/Communication/IT/Computer Science.
- HC (Electrician): 10th pass PLUS a 2-year ITI Diploma in the Electrician trade.
- HC (Veterinary): 12th pass with Science (Biology) PLUS a 2-year Diploma in Veterinary/Animal Husbandry.
- HC (Steward): 10th/12th pass PLUS a Diploma in Kitchen Management or Catering.
Age Limit (As on April 20, 2026):
- Minimum Age: 18 Years
- Maximum Age: 27 Years (Note: Max age for Electrician is 25 Years).
- Age Relaxation: Standard government age relaxations apply (5 years for SC/ST, 3 years for OBC, and Ex-Servicemen rules apply).
Salary & Application Fee
Salary & Pay Scale:
Selected candidates will be offered a highly competitive remuneration package. The pay scale is set at Level-4, ranging from ₹25,500 to ₹81,100 per month. Candidates will also be eligible for DA, HRA, Ration Money, and other standard defense allowances.
Application Fee Details:
Candidates are required to pay the application fee via online modes before the deadline.
- General / OBC / EWS (Male Candidates): ₹100/-
- SC / ST / PwBD / Female / Ex-Servicemen: Exempted (Nil)
Selection Process for SSB Head Constable Recruitment
The recruitment board will evaluate candidates through a rigorous, multi-stage selection process. You will need to clear the following rounds to secure your appointment:
- Physical Efficiency Test (PET) & Physical Standard Test (PST): Assessing running speed and bodily measurements.
- Written Examination: An objective-type test assessing general knowledge, maths, reasoning, and trade-specific questions.
- Skill Test / Trade Test: Practical evaluation based on the specific post (Electrician, Steward, etc.).
- Document Verification: Final verification of all educational and identity certificates.
- Detailed Medical Examination (DME): Standard defense fitness check.
